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Additional responsibilities may be assigned as needed:

  • Direct OSHA and corporate safety compliance programs, including HAZCOM, Bloodborne Pathogens, Lock-Out/Tag-Out, PPE, fire safety, and equipment training
  • Ensure corporate risk guidelines are adopted and implemented in the property's written safety program
  • Lead the Safety Committee and develop materials for monthly meetings
  • Coordinate with HR to assign return-to-work duties aligned with medical restrictions for workers' compensation claims; report status changes to claims adjuster
  • Facilitate investigation of guest incidents resulting in alleged injury, including generating incident reports and ensuring all relevant documentation and surveillance footage is preserved upon notice of an incident or a potential claim.
  • Open workers' compensation and general liability claims with third-party adjuster when appropriate and regularly monitor claims to ensure adequate reserve setting and facilitate resolution.
  • Open claims/advise third-party adjuster when the property is served with general liability lawsuits and ensure defense counsel is assigned to represent the property's interests in the litigation.
  • Collaborate with claims adjusters, defense counsel and Corporate Legal on day-to-day management of and claims-handling strategy for workers' compensation and general liability claims to recommend settlements and facilitate claim resolution in the property's best interest.
  • Collaborate with property/corporate Finance teams, claims adjusters and Corporate Legal to ensure adequate reserving for general liability and workers' compensation claims; review reserves for open property claims on at least a quarterly basis.
  • Manage property claim investigations, legal coordination, and litigation support for workers' compensation and general liability claims; participate in quarterly claims reviews and update internal litigation tracking system on at least a quarterly basis for the property's general liability litigation.
  • Provide defense counsel and third-party adjuster with requested information needed from the property to investigate and evaluate worker's compensation and general liability claims.
  • Serve as liaison with legal teams and other properties; attend depositions, settlement conferences, mediations and trials as needed
  • Maintain accurate records for general liability, workers' compensation, and OSHA compliance
  • Manage certificates of insurance for contractors, vendors, and property assets including vehicles and special events
  • Ensure property compliance with insurance program contractual obligations
  • Verify contractor safety compliance and insurance documentation, including waivers and additional insured language
  • Maintain up-to-date physical demands and job hazard analyses
  • Conduct in-house property inspections and weekly safety walks; set and track departmental accident reduction goals
  • Lead coordination of Infrared Electrical and Property Engineering inspections; ensure timely response to findings
  • Oversee EHS (Environmental, Health & Safety) programs and contractor safety management
  • Manage AED program, including inspections, maintenance, and CPR/AED training compliance
  • Maintain and track compliance for all Greenlight risk/safety training
  • Ensure regulatory compliance within area of responsibility and report potential issues to Executive Management/GM
  • Maintain strict confidentiality in all departmental and company matters
